Key Insights
The UK electric commercial vehicle (ECV) battery pack market is experiencing robust growth, driven by stringent emission regulations, government incentives promoting electric vehicle adoption, and increasing environmental concerns. The market's compound annual growth rate (CAGR) exceeding 6.50% indicates a significant expansion projected through 2033. Several factors contribute to this growth. The increasing demand for sustainable transportation solutions within the logistics and delivery sectors is fueling the need for ECVs and their associated battery packs. Technological advancements in battery chemistry, such as the adoption of Lithium Iron Phosphate (LFP) and Nickel Manganese Cobalt (NMC) batteries, are improving energy density, lifespan, and safety, further driving market expansion. The market is segmented across various battery forms (cylindrical, pouch, prismatic), manufacturing methods (laser, wire), components (anode, cathode, electrolyte, separator), material types (cobalt, lithium, manganese, etc.), vehicle body types (bus, light commercial vehicle (LCV), medium & heavy-duty trucks (M&HDT)), propulsion types (battery electric vehicle (BEV), plug-in hybrid electric vehicle (PHEV)), battery chemistries (LFP, NCA, NCM, NMC), and battery capacity ranges. Leading players like CATL, LG Energy Solution, and Samsung SDI are actively investing in the UK market, capitalizing on the burgeoning demand. However, challenges remain, including the high initial cost of battery packs, concerns about battery lifespan and charging infrastructure limitations.
Despite these challenges, the long-term outlook for the UK ECV battery pack market remains positive. Continued government support, investments in charging infrastructure development, and ongoing improvements in battery technology will likely mitigate the existing restraints. The market is expected to see significant growth across all segments, particularly in higher capacity battery packs for heavier vehicles like buses and M&HDTs. The shift towards BEVs will significantly impact market dynamics, favoring battery pack manufacturers that can provide high-performance, cost-effective, and sustainable solutions. The market's success hinges on collaboration between battery manufacturers, vehicle OEMs, and policymakers to overcome existing challenges and accelerate the transition to sustainable transportation.

UK Electric Commercial Vehicle Battery Pack Market Product Landscape
The UK ECV battery pack market showcases a diverse range of products, each with unique selling propositions (USPs) tailored to specific vehicle types and applications. Innovations include enhanced thermal management systems for improved battery lifespan and safety, advanced battery management systems (BMS) for optimized performance, and lighter weight designs for improved vehicle efficiency. Key performance indicators include energy density (Wh/kg), power density (kW/kg), cycle life, and safety standards.

Emerging Opportunities in UK Electric Commercial Vehicle Battery Pack Market
- Second-life battery applications: Reusing EV batteries in stationary energy storage systems represents a significant opportunity.
- Battery-as-a-service (BaaS) models: Subscription-based battery services can reduce upfront costs and risk for fleet operators.
- Growth in niche segments: Specialized battery packs for specific applications (e.g., refrigerated delivery trucks) will see increased demand.

Notable Milestones in UK Electric Commercial Vehicle Battery Pack Market Sector
- October 2022: AMTE Power secured a production contract with the UK Battery Industrialisation Centre for its Ultra High Power cells.
- November 2022: AMTE Power PLC received a conversion notice for GBP150,000 worth of convertible loan notes.
- January 2023: Ilika leads an £8.2 million collaboration to develop automotive-grade solid-state batteries.
